Abstract

A spring actuator 1 is provided. A constant force spiral extension spring 10 has a central coil end 11 and a free end 13. A channel member 4 is provided to house the spiral spring 10 with means 5A, 5B to secure the spring free end 13 in a fixed position and to allow the spiral spring 10 to unwind in the channel member 4 away from the free end 13 and to wind up in the channel member 4 towards the free end 13. A slider 20 is provided to slide in the channel 4 and abut against the spiral extension spring 10 and to be biased towards the spring free end 13 when the spring is unwound. In use the slider 20 is engageable with an object to provide a spring bias on the object as the slider 20 is biased toward the spring free end 13.

Description

Title: Spring Actuator The present invention relates to a spring actuator, and especially to a spring actuator which delivers a constant force.
According to the present invention there is provided a spring actuator comprising: a) a constant force spiral extension spring having a central coil end and a free end, b) a channel member to house the spring with means to secure the spring free end in a fixed position and to allow the spiral spring to unwind in the channel member away from the free end and to wind up in the channel member towards the free end, and c) a slider to slide in the channel and abut against the spiral extension spring and to be biased towards the spring free end when the spring is unwound, in use the slider being engageable with an object to provide a spring bias on the object as the slider is biased toward the spring free end.
In one embodiment the channel member is an elongate rectangular housing with the spring free end secured to one end of the housing.
In one embodiment, the slider may include a projection for engagement with an object which extends through a slot in an elongate side wall of the housing.
In another embodiment, the slider may be connected to a rod which extends through an end wall in the elongate housing.
The housing may include a flange on an end wall to secure the housing to an object.
Embodiments of the invention will now be described with reference to the accompanying drawings in which: Figure 1 shows an exploded perspective view of a first embodiment with the spring wound up, Figure 2 shows an exploded perspective view of a first embodiment with the spring unwound, and Figure 3 shows an exploded perspective view of a second embodiment.
Referring to Figures 1 and 2 there is shown a spring actuator I. Actuator 1 has a rectangular housing 2 with a removable side wall cover plate 3 with an elongate slot 3A. Housing 2 provides a channel member 4.
A constant force spiral extension spring lOis provided having a central coil end 11 wound on a spool 12, and a free end 13 secured in a fixed position to one end of the channel member 4 by retaining flanges 5A,SB on the inside wall of housing 2.
Housing 2 has a flange 6 at one end remote from flanges SA,SB with apertures 7A,7B to secure the actuator in a fixed position to an object.
Channel member 4 allows the spiral spring 10 to unwind in the channel member away from the free end (see Figure 2) and to wind up in the channel member towards the free end (see Figure 1).
A slider 20 is provided to slide in the channel member 4 and abut against the spiral extension spring and to be biased towards the spring free end when the spring is unwound. Slider 20 has a projection 21 which extends through slot 3A in cover plate 3.
In use the slider projection 21 can be engaged with an object to provide a spring bias on the object as the slider is biased toward the spring free end. The use of the constant force spiral extension spring 10 ensures a constant biasing force is applied to the object.
As shown in Figure 3 the slider 20 may be connected to one end 30A of a rod 30 which extends through an aperture SA in an end wall S in the elongate housing, and the other end 30B of rod 30 can be engaged with an object to provide a spring bias on the object.
